Netherlands: Controlling The Match And Exploiting Space
The team of Ronald Koeman arrives with an interesting mix of experience and youth. The main idea will be to control possession, manage the tempo and find spaces with players capable of breaking defensive lines.
Netherlands usually builds from a clean defensive setup, with defenders involved in the creation and midfielders looking to progress through vertical passes. Frenkie de Jong will be a key figure to give the team composure and find solutions against Japanese pressure.
Width will be essential. The wingers and full-backs will have to stretch the field to force Japan to defend wider, creating spaces for attackers to appear near the box.
The biggest challenge will be defensive transitions. Japan is dangerous when it wins the ball and quickly attacks with numbers, so Netherlands must avoid turnovers in risky areas and protect the space behind its full-backs.
If The Oranje can impose their physicality and control possession, they can take the match into a favorable scenario.
Japan: Pressure, Speed And Courage Against A Powerhouse
Japan arrives with a very defined identity. The Samurai Blue are not simply focused on defending; they look to compete with intensity, press high and attack with constant movement.
Hajime Moriyasu has built a disciplined team capable of adapting to different moments of the match. Japan knows when to push forward, when to drop deeper and how to trouble opponents with greater individual talent.
The main battle will take place in midfield. Japan will try to close down spaces to prevent Netherlands from controlling the rhythm of the game. When they recover possession, they will look to attack quickly by using the pace of their forwards.
Takefusa Kubo could be one of the most important players because of his ability to receive between the lines, turn and create danger in one-on-one situations. Japan also has players capable of attacking open spaces and punishing any defensive mistake.
The challenge will be to withstand Dutch power and maintain concentration throughout the 90 minutes.
